    1、Designation: E 1825 06Standard Guide forEvaluation of Exterior Building Wall Materials, Products, andSystems1This standard is issued under the fixed designation E 1825; the number immediately following the designation indicates the year oforiginal adoption or, in the case of revision, the year of la

    2、st revision. A number in parentheses indicates the year of last reapproval. Asuperscript epsilon (e) indicates an editorial change since the last revision or reapproval.1. Scope1.1 This guide covers guidance to design professionals inthe evaluation of materials, products, or systems with whichthey a

    3、re not familiar and to help determine that the selectedmaterials, products, or systems are suitable for use on or as apart of an exterior building wall.1.2 This standard does not purport to address all of thesafety concerns, if any, associated with its use. It is theresponsibility of the user of thi

    4、s standard to establish appro-priate safety and health practices and determine the applica-bility of regulatory limitations prior to use.2. Referenced Documents2.1 ASTM Standards:2E 631 Terminology of Building Constructions3. Terminology3.1 There are no terms in this standard that require defini-tio

    5、n other than as provided by Terminology E 631.4. Significance and Use4.1 This guide may be used by design professionals andothers in the building construction industry to provide factualsupport for professional judgment of materials, products, orsystems during the design development of new and remed

    6、ialexterior building wall construction.4.2 This guide is intended to provide guidance to the user ofthis standard in the evaluation and qualification of materials,products, or systems with which they do not have substantial,long-term experience or that are intended to be employed in anew or differen

    7、t manner. The standard may be used toinvestigate and assess the probable performance of suchmaterials, products, or systems in relation to the proposed useon or as part of an exterior building wall.4.3 The procedures outlined in Section 5 will help guide theuser in making informed selections based o

    8、n the materials,products, or systems performance history on constructedprojects and provide information on limitations of use, themanufacturers performance history, and current status. Theuse of this guide will reduce, but not eliminate, the risk ofin-service performance problems with materials, pro

    9、ducts, orsystems.4.4 The procedures listed in this standard are intended foruse in selecting materials, products, or systems that are criticalto the safety, function, or serviceability of a building, or wherethey constitute substantial components of the work. Therecommendations in this guide are not

    10、 applicable to allmaterials, products, or systems that can be incorporated inbuildings. The user must exercise appropriate judgment andcare regarding the need when applying the various proceduresincluded in this guide, including the use of the form includedin Appendix X1, with regard to particular m

    11、aterials, products,or systems, and specific buildings. Materials, products, orsystems that will be used for a noncritical or incidental useusually do not require an exhaustive evaluation. Materials,products, or systems with which the user has first-handexperience do not generally require an exhausti

    12、ve evaluationsince many of the evaluation tasks listed herein should havebeen performed previously.4.5 Appendix X1 is provided for the user of this guide as atool in organizing their thoughts and approach to application ofthe guide. It may also provide useful documentation to the userfor both the bu

    13、ilding under current consideration and as afuture reference for other buildings. Other forms of documen-tation may be developed by contract agreements or require-ments of authorities having jurisdiction.NOTE 1Often components of exterior building wall construction aretested in the laboratory to help

    14、 assure adequate performance. Laboratoryevaluation of materials, products, or systems is not described in this guide.5. Investigation5.1 Technical information from sellers, manufacturers, ordistributors.1This guide is under the jurisdiction of ASTM Committee E06 on Performanceof Buildings and is the

    15、 direct responsibility of Subcommittee E06.55 on ExteriorBuilding Wall Systems.Current edition approved Dec. 1, 2006. Published December 2006. Originallyapproved in 1996. Last previous edition approved in 2003 as E 1825 96 (2003).2For referenced ASTM standards, visit the ASTM website, www.astm.org,

    16、orcontact ASTM Customer Service at serviceastm.org. For Annual Book of ASTMStandards volume information, refer to the standards Document Summary page onthe ASTM website.1Copyright ASTM International, 100 Barr Harbor Drive, PO Box C700, West Conshohocken, PA 19428-2959, United States.5.1.1 Obtain a l

    17、ist of projects where the materials, products,or systems for each project were used, including:5.1.1.1 Dates of installation;5.1.1.2 Name of project, address, owner, contact persons,type of use, phone number;5.1.1.3 Name of contractor, subcontractor, contact persons,address, phone number; and5.1.1.4

    18、 Name of engineer or architect, contact persons,address, phone number.5.1.2 Obtain pertinent research reports, test data, and certi-fications for the materials, products, or systems from inceptionto help evaluate current characteristics, changes, and their usesover time.5.1.3 Ask the manufacturers f

    19、or a listing of specific changesin the materials, products, or systems over time includingimprovements, changes in physical and chemical components,geometry, production methods, and quality control.5.1.4 Obtain specifications, tech sheets, safety recommen-dations, installation standards, compatibili

    20、ty tests, approval ofpublic authorities and industry associations, and compliancewith ASTM and industry standards.5.1.5 Obtain the manufacturers written response as tosuitability of the products for their intended uses after supply-ing the manufacturer(s) with anticipated use conditions for themater

    21、ials, products, or systems including the project descrip-tion, specifications, and drawings.5.1.6 Documentation of the materials, products, or systemsevaluation is encouraged by this guide. However, documenta-tion and the use of the form of Appendix X1 is a decision leftto the judgment and needs of

    22、the user.5.1.7 Evaluate the production capacity and quality controlmeasures of the manufacturer. If necessary, visit production,curing, storage, and shipping facilities.5.1.8 Obtain specific technical background and test resultsfor factual confirmation and quantification where the manufac-turers lit

    23、erature contains general characterizations such asbreathable, ultraviolet (UV) resistant, waterproof, corrosion-resistant, fire-resistant, and similar claims.5.2 Past performance.5.2.1 Contact owners, designers, contractors, and mainte-nance organizations with first-hand experience regarding themate

    24、rials, products, or systems to assess performance history.Note the effect of different uses and climates on performanceand durability.5.2.2 Visit completed installations to observe the materials,products, or systems in place, being careful to assure they areused in a manner similar to the contemplat

    25、ed use. Visit new andold installations to evaluate the effects of aging and in-serviceexposure. Where possible, visit installations reflecting applica-tions and exposure conditions similar to the contemplated use.5.2.3 Review maintenance requirements for the material,product, or system. Compare them

    26、 to probable maintenanceprocedures to be expected for the proposed application. Con-sider these issues:5.2.3.1 Available funds and resources for maintenance;5.2.3.2 Owners history of maintenance performance;5.2.3.3 Availability of qualified maintenance personneltrained in required procedures and met

    27、hods; and5.2.3.4 Accessibility for maintenance.5.2.4 Verify availability and capability of mechanics withspecific and successful experience in installing and servicingthe materials, products, or systems.5.2.5 Investigate problems uncovered during this evaluationto attempt to isolate design, workmans

    28、hip, and manufacturingfactors contributing to the problem.5.3 Manufacturers performance.5.3.1 Review and evaluate warranty documents and evalu-ate the warranters willingness to act on warranted provisions.5.3.2 Verify the level of post construction technical supportthat may be expected. Determine if

    29、 help is likely to beavailable promptly and from technically knowledgeable per-sonnel should the need arise during or after construction.5.4 Literature survey.5.4.1 Review published information about the materials,products, or systems, or similar generic products and theirlimitations. Record specifi

    30、c examples of buildings where theseor similar materials, products, or systems have been usedsuccessfully.5.4.2 Check with local and national code organizations andcode enforcing agencies for changes, approvals, and limitationsof use for the materials, products, or systems.5.4.3 Examine technical ref

    31、erences and performance data toconsider weaknesses and limitations and to assist in determin-ing a length of performance record.5.4.4 Examine publications of the regulatory and approvalagencies for the country of origin and for nondomestic mate-rials, products, or systems that do not have domestic a

    32、pprovalsand test reports.5.5 Summary of selection judgment.5.5.1 Make a judgment of the desirability of incorporatingthe materials, products, or systems into the project. Consider-ations to include, among others, are first cost; anticipatedservice life; required maintenance; and consequence of inad-

    33、equate performance, such as the ease or difficulty of repair orreplacement should the materials, products, or systems prove tobe deficient.5.5.2 Inform the owner of the building for which thematerials, products, or systems are intended about the state ofknowledge of the materials, products, or syste

    34、ms; the risksinvolved in their use for the subject building; and the advan-tages and disadvantages associated with their use includingspecific information discovered during the evaluation process.5.6 Appendix X1 is intended to provide a tool for the user ofthe Standard in organizing his or her thoug

    35、hts and approach toapplying the guide. It can also be used to document the resultsof his or her findings for the building under consideration, andfor future reference on other buildings.6.
